An Najaf presents a significantly more affordable option compared to Reading, primarily driven by its lower cost of living across most categories. Basic groceries, local transport, and housing costs are substantially cheaper in An Najaf. However, this lower cost is accompanied by a lower quality of life index, reflecting challenges in safety, healthcare infrastructure, and environmental factors like pollution. Reading, conversely, is considerably more expensive, particularly concerning housing, utilities, and transportation costs. This higher cost of living is offset by Reading's superior quality metrics, including better healthcare access, higher safety standards, and a more developed urban environment, despite the notable pollution index.

Housing represents one of the most significant cost differences. Rent for a 1-bedroom apartment in An Najaf is drastically lower than in Reading, where even apartments outside the city center command high prices. The price per square meter for buying property in Reading is also substantially higher than in An Najaf. While salaries in An Najaf are lower, the cost savings on housing are substantial, whereas in Reading, the higher salaries needed to support the expensive cost of living partially balance the increased housing and overall expenses.
